  • Beschreibung: <jats:p>Electrosynthesis in a single step was used to obtain high-quality Co-ferrite thin films from an alkaline non-aqueous bath at room temperature. Several preparative parameters were optimized to obtain smooth and adherent Co-ferrite thin films. From XRD studies, cubic crystal formation was confirmed. IR studies confirmed spinel structure formation in Co-ferrite thin films. From SEM and AFM studies, smooth, uniform, and compact film formation was observed. From magnetic measurements, the value of saturation magnetization was (304 emu/cm<jats:sup>3</jats:sup>) obtained it is in good agreement with that of bulk value.</jats:p>
